Only the <strong>Two</strong> <strong>Striper</strong> ® diamond is manufactured with the<br />

P.B.S. ® diamond-particle bond<strong>in</strong>g process.<br />

Most other diamond brands are electroplated imports.<br />

P.B.S.® bond<strong>in</strong>g maximizes the exposure of diamond-cutt<strong>in</strong>g<br />

surfaces - especially at the tips and upper<br />

circumference of the diamond <strong>in</strong>strument where most<br />

cutt<strong>in</strong>g occurs. Crystals, placed evenly and precisely <strong>in</strong> a<br />

uniform matrix, are fused permanently to a surgical-grade<br />

sta<strong>in</strong>less-steel shank; they are guaranteed not to fall out.<br />

Diamond particles on electroplated tools are trapped<br />

mechanically <strong>in</strong> <strong>in</strong>consistent plat<strong>in</strong>g layers that can<br />

expose either too much or too little of the particle. Some<br />

particles are attached loosely and are prone to premature<br />

dislodgement. Other particles are buried completely <strong>in</strong> the<br />

plat<strong>in</strong>g layer and are unavailable to cut tooth structure,<br />

creat<strong>in</strong>g unnecessary heat and friction. Electroplated<br />

diamonds cut less consistently than <strong>Two</strong> <strong>Striper</strong>® diamonds<br />

1 and have a shorter product life.<br />

The comb<strong>in</strong>ation of permanent crystal attachment, precise<br />

placement at the top and maximum crystal exposure makes<br />

<strong>Two</strong> <strong>Striper</strong>® faster, cooler cutt<strong>in</strong>g and longer last<strong>in</strong>g.<br />

<strong>Two</strong> <strong>Striper</strong>® optimal coarse grit is preferred over supercoarse<br />

grits.<br />

Super-coarse particles are bigger and require more plat<strong>in</strong>g<br />

to hold them. More plat<strong>in</strong>g means less diamond coverage<br />

overall. A recent study found no difference <strong>in</strong> cutt<strong>in</strong>g rates<br />

between electroplated coarse and super-coarse diamond<br />

grits 2 . While match<strong>in</strong>g performance, <strong>Two</strong> <strong>Striper</strong>® offer<br />

cooler cutt<strong>in</strong>g and are longer last<strong>in</strong>g! <strong>Two</strong> <strong>Striper</strong>® optimal<br />

coarse-grit diamond crystals are attached permanently<br />

and are guaranteed never to strip or peel.<br />

Diamond Wear Factors<br />

The unique bond<strong>in</strong>g and consistent cutt<strong>in</strong>g action can make it difficult to determ<strong>in</strong>e<br />

when a <strong>Two</strong> <strong>Striper</strong>® should be discarded. Other electroplated diamonds<br />

wear by los<strong>in</strong>g diamond particles and voids are easy to detect (and dim<strong>in</strong>ished cutt<strong>in</strong>g<br />

easy to feel). The <strong>Two</strong> <strong>Striper</strong> wears flat, but the diamond gra<strong>in</strong>s rema<strong>in</strong> <strong>in</strong>tact.<br />

All diamond <strong>in</strong>struments wear preferentially at the tip. The tip also is susceptible<br />

to greater vibration and often exposed to excessive force. On very th<strong>in</strong>-tip shapes<br />

(flames, po<strong>in</strong>ted cones, etc.), there is reduced space for diamond concentration so the<br />

cutt<strong>in</strong>g load is magnified. A clogged diamond often prompts the operator to apply<br />

more pressure, but the comb<strong>in</strong>ation of heat and force is very detrimental.<br />

<strong>Two</strong> <strong>Striper</strong> diamond wear can be determ<strong>in</strong>ed by follow<strong>in</strong>g the clean<strong>in</strong>g technique<br />

above. If rapid cutt<strong>in</strong>g action does not return after this protocol, the diamond crystals<br />

are worn. Wear also can be determ<strong>in</strong>ed visually by exam<strong>in</strong><strong>in</strong>g the diamond tip<br />

and circumference. If the diamond’s crystals rema<strong>in</strong> extended above the bond, the<br />

<strong>in</strong>strument still has life. If worn flat, the <strong>in</strong>strument should not be reused.<br />
